| 1976 |
| Participants:
Bushnell-Prairie City, Camp Point Central,
Canton, Carthage, Chicago St. Benedict, East
Peoria, Fenton-Bensonville, Geneseo, Kewanee,
Macomb, Monmouth, Pittsfield, Quincy Notre Dame,
Rockridge, Sherrard, and Winchester. |
Championship:
Quincy Notre Dame 73, Fenton-Bensonville 68
Third place: Kewanee 67,
Winchester 64
Consolation: Macomb 61,
Bushnell-Prairie City 49 |
| All-Tournament
Team: Steve Hopkins, Bushnell-Prairie
City; Ron Lindfours, Fenton-Bensonville; Jay
McGruder, Macomb; Tim Meckes, Quincy Notre Dame;
Jeff Neilson, Camp Point Central; Tom Prusator,
Kewanee; Greg Quast, East Peoria; Roy Sachse,
Fenton-Bensonville; Jody Shoop, Quincy Notre
Dame; and Mark Taylor, Kewanee. |
| MVP:
Roy Sachse, Fenton-Bensonville |
| Notes:
Warren Ancell scored 21 points to lead Quincy
Notre Dame, then ranked #2 in class A, to the
championship win. Quincy Notre Dame led 57-35
after 3 quarters, after a desperate rally fell
